  • 3.0 out of 5 stars Does not work for nature/birdwatching
I bought this as a gift for my son. He loves playing with his toy telescope on his swing set so I thought this would be a great step up for him. The description in both the ad and on the telescope box itself says/shows that it is good for birdwatching and looking at nature so this is the main reason I bought it. My son isn't old enough or interested enough in star gazing. While I'll admit we are novices at using a telescope, we had no idea that the image through the telescope would presend itself upside down!!! What person wants to look at nature upside down?? I don't think the telescope should be advertised for this. Also, for beginners, it is really hard to focus on the tiny hole and you have to squint so hard that it gives you a headache. Yes, you can see things very far away and the clarity is good, but it doesn't work for appreciating nature. ... show more

  • 5.0 out of 5 stars My childhood dream comes true!
It's always a childhood dream to get myself a Telescope. Ordered this one since it's most price competitive. Shipping is super fast even I am no longer Amazon Prime member. I ordered it on Friday, it arrived on following Monday!! Packaging is solid, a little smaller than what I expected. Well, maybe I expect too much for a Telescope designed for kids. There are magnified moon and solar system pictures enclosed in the box, which is a bonus. Good thought from the seller! Assembling is a charm, just follow the instruction of user manual. Even though user manual is in English, need a bit improvement on translation. Apparently it was translated directly from Chinese-version user manual. It clearly states image seen will be up-side-down, but who cares since we are viewing MOON!! It took me a while to figure out how to use finder scope and focus. Image is not crispy clear, probably because it is too close. Tripod design can be improved as it's not very stable even after I pressed down the center lock. There is no moon tonight, I am looking forward to use the scope to view when moon becomes available With that amount of money paid for a functional telescope, it meets my expectation. With that, I give 5-star :) ... show more
